Soccerex Creates Global Club Community
Tue 12th Jul 2011 | Football Industry Events
Networking with football clubs has been made easier at this year’s Soccerex Global Convention (26-30 November, Rio de Janeiro) with the announcement there will be an exclusive area designated to football clubs from around the world within the exhibition hall at this year’s event.
A large number of leading clubs have already confirmed their participation at the 2011 event including Flamengo, Botafogo (Brazil), Mamelodi Sundowns (South Africa), Boca Juniors and Racing Club (Argentina) who will all be exhibiting. The global mix will be further extended by the attendance of clubs like FC Barcelona (Spain), Inter Milan, AC Milan (Italy), Liga Alajuelense (Costa Rica), Pachuca, Monarcas Morelia, Neza, , Jaguares de Chiapa (Mexico), Cerro Portenò (Paraguay) and LFBB (Bolivia).
‘The decision to have a designated club area, hosting established and emerging clubs from around the world reflects our commitment to providing the ultimate networking platform for the football industry’ explains Duncan Revie, Soccerex CEO. ‘The move to consolidate clubs in to one place means that delegates can easily locate contacts they wish to meet and at the same time network with a host of new prospects; it also creates a community where clubs can network amongst themselves, foster relationships and learn from each other’s experiences.’
In addition to designated club area, Soccerex will also be hosting an exclusive club-only workshop which will explore how clubs can maximise revenue streams, encourage networking with leading brands from around the world and discuss key issues affecting the industry.
The exhibition and workshop are just two features of the Soccerex Global Convention 2011 which also consists of an in-depth conference schedule, a large range of networking functions and a two-day Football Festival all taking place in the host city to the 2014 FIFA World Cup Final and 2016 Olympic Games, Rio de Janeiro.
